I have purchased one 15" Diamond Audio TDX15D4 subwoofer and am considering buying the Alphasonik PMA800DA to power it. I've read several consumer reviews extolling the virtues of this amplifier and am wondering if anyone with more expertise could comment on using these products together. I've heard that Audiobahn owns Alphasonik, and apparently Audiobahn overrates the capability of their amps.
Also, if I use a ported box with this subwoofer, will I compromise any sound quality? I'm of course interested in both output and sound quality; I've read that with a higher end sub, any difference in SQL is negligible. Thanks for any help!

well it all depends on how well you design your box/ports.    I have found slot ports are alot easier to design if you want to achive some sound quality for daily listening.    I havent used any of the alphasonic amps, but have heard good things about them
